Halloween is a holiday of vampires, witches, ghosts and other evil spirits. Because of this, the children wear costumes and masks with their images. This holiday until recently widely celebrated only in the U.S., and now it is becoming increasingly popular in Europe and gradually the USSR. What do we know about this holiday, from where it originates? For thousands of years in October different people celebrate different holidays and festivals. Halloween is one of the oldest festivals in the world. Its history goes back Millennium, from the Celtic festival Samhejn, the Roman Pomona day (the goddess of plants) and Christian "all saints Day ". This holiday in a strange way it combines the Celtic tradition of celebration of evil ghosts and Christian-worship to all the saints.
Throughout Europe, this night marked the transition to winter. They believe that at this time the souls of the dead poetweet former home to warm up by the fire. They wander around, collecting donations of food and drink from other family members. The souls of the dead can take a different view of intentionally developing animals. Along with them there are also other forces of darkness: demons, house of the witch. All the evil spirits down to earth. Out of fear, people put out the lights in the houses and dress up as scarier in animal skins and heads, hoping to scare away evil spirits.
At the end of XIX century a Halloween have tried to transform into a public event, and many superstitious traits of a Halloween were dissolved in the history.
Now Halloween is a festival that takes place on October 31. In the United States children wear costumes and masks and doing "trick or treat". Many of them carve Jack of pumpkins. Divination and stories about ghosts and witches are popular activities.
People once believed that there were many ghosts and witches on the Earth and that they met on October 31 to worship the devil. Today people don't believe in ghosts and witches but they like to tell stories about them on Halloween.
